Upgrade quasi-lisse VOAs to full 2d CFTs

Develop a concrete, general method to upgrade quasi-lisse vertex operator algebras—especially those arising from four-dimensional N=2 superconformal field theories via the SCFT/VOA correspondence—into full non-chiral two-dimensional conformal field theories.

Background

Many VOAs associated to 4d N=2 SCFTs are non-rational but are expected to be quasi-lisse; a central conjecture identifies their associated varieties with Higgs branches of the parent SCFT. Constructing a full non-chiral 2d CFT for these VOAs is a major challenge in both physics and mathematics.

The paper proposes a 2d/2d correspondence that, in favorable rational cases, immediately identifies the full CFT, and provides GLSM realizations for specific reductions. However, a general procedure for quasi-lisse VOAs remains an open problem.
